Warning Signs You Need Submersible Pump Water Extraction in Bardstown, KY

Ignoring the warning signs of submersible pump water extraction can lead to bigger problems and higher repair costs.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show a hidden water damage issue. Don’t ignore these signs, call our team right away.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ration can show a leaky submersible pump or other water damage issue. Our team will assess the situation and provide a customized solution.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t wait until it’s too late, call our team today.

Unexplained Leaks or Water Damage

Unexplained leaks or water damage can be a sign of a submersible pump failure or other issue. Our team will work with you to identify the source of the problem and develop a customized solution.

Visible Water Damage or Standing Water

Visible water damage or standing water can show a serious water damage issue. Don’t wait, call our team right away to schedule a free assessment and quote.

Increased Water Bills or Unusual Meter Readings

Increased water bills or unusual meter readings can show a hidden water leak or other issue. Our team will assess the situation and provide a customized solution.

Submersible Pump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small Leaks or Water Damage Yes No DIY solutions can be effective for small leaks or water damage.
Large Leaks or Water Damage No Yes Large leaks or water damage need professional equ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Hidden Water Damage No Yes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and needs professional inspection and diagnosis to identify and repair.
Electrical Issues or Safety Concerns No Yes Electrical issues or safety concerns need professional expertise to handle safely and effectively.
Severe Water Damage or Structural Issues No Yes Severe water damage or structural issues need professional expertise to handle safely and effectively.
